Why some types of hemorrhagic diseases are caused by the genetic or acquired deficiency of vitamin K metabolism?
Expert
Deficiency of vitamin K predisposes to hemorrhages as this vitamin is fundamental for the formation of prothrombin in the process of blood clotting.
